The Kinetic Group is a world leader in the design, manufacturing, and distribution of small caliber ammunition under the iconic brands B&P, CCI, Federal Premium, Fiocchi, HEVI-Shot, Remington and Speer. We have domestic ammunition manufacturing facilities in Minnesota, Idaho, Arkansas, and Missouri, and service law enforcement, government agencies and sporting enthusiasts throughout the world. Today, The Kinetic Group is a part of the Ammo+ division of The Czechoslovak Group (CSG), which holds a diverse portfolio of companies in the defense, security, automotive, aerospace and rail industries. Responsibilities

  • Be able to learn and understand the manufacturing processes of ammunition and how quality pertains to ammunition manufacturing.
  • Perform machine/process capability studies to determine the validity of process parameters and identify areas or potential improvements, to include implementing improvements under the guidance of an Area Quality Engineer.
  • Develop and improve Quality Inspection Documents so that quality inspections are clearly defined to the production areas.
  • Be able to learn ISO 9001:2015 requirements and assist as an ISO Internal Quality Auditor in at least three quality audits within the manufacturing plant.
  • Develop, review, and improve gage systems to maximize the inspection effectiveness to improve inspection efficiency and reduce operator measurement error.
  • Learn the ballistic testing of ammunition and ammunition components in how it pertains to the manufacturing of ammunition to determine if the ammunition is conforming to specific requirements.
